Oswald Freiherr von Richthofen, GCVO (13 October 1847 17 January 1906) was a German diplomat and politician, who served as Foreign Secretary and head of the Foreign Office from 23 October 1900 to 17 January 1906. The son of diplomat Emil von Richthofen (1810 1895), he was born in Ia i, where his father was Consul General. He joined the foreign service in 1875, and served in the Franco-Prussian War 1870 1871. From 1885 to 1896, he was stationed in Cairo. He served as Director of Colonial Affairs at the Foreign Office from 15 October 1896 to 31 March 1898. During his term as Director, the railway from Swakopmund to Windhoek in German South West Africa was completed. A post office in the colony is named in his honour.
